Where to stay in Park City

What neighborhood in Park City Utah should I stay in based on why I’m traveling?

If you are traveling to experience the nature and trails, then staying in hotels in Park City Utah’s Canyons Village area is a good choice, giving you easy access to trails and parks. Some Park City Utah hotels in Canyons Village are Silverado Lodge, Park City Canyons Village and Westgate Park City Resort and Spa. You can get to Canyon Village with bus line 7. If you are traveling to experience local culture and traditions, then staying at cheap hotels in Park City Utah's center of the city is a good option. Reachable with the main street trolley, you can stay at Lodges at Deer Valley or Park Plaza Resort Park City. If you are traveling to golf at the popular Park City Golf Course, then staying in DoubleTree by Hilton Park City or Park City Hostel is recommended. You can arrive at the golf course area by the City Wide bus line.


Learn about attractions and sights in Park City

What are the most popular attractions in Park City Utah?

One of the city’s main attractions is the Park City Museum, located in the city center. Here you can learn more about Utah’s history and culture. You can reach the Park City Museum with the Main Street Trolley as well as with bus 11 Kamas Commuter. Another centrally located attraction is the Banksy Art at Main Street, which the world-famous graffiti artist made during the premiere of his documentary at the Sundance Film Festival. You can view Banksy’s art at 537 Main Street, accessible with the Main Street Trolley. A well-liked family sight is the McPolin Farm in Iron Canyon. Several trailheads are located near this 1800s farm that draws in visitors from all over. Get to the McPolin Farm with the 6 Ecker Hill bus line towards Park City Mountain.

Which neighborhoods in Park City Utah have a large selection of bars and restaurants?

Most of the bars and restaurants in Park City Utah are conveniently located in the city center. Here you will mostly find local American and Southwestern cuisine. Many restaurants and bars in the center are within walking distance from each other, but also accessible from the Main Street Trolley. Another neighborhood with plenty of restaurants is North Park City Utah, where you can find some more upscale Italian and Brazilian restaurants. You get to this area with the City Wide line or the 6 Ecker Hill line.

What popular events take place in Park City Utah?

Sundance Film Festival in January is one of the main and most famous events in the city and attracts visitors, filmmakers and celebrities from all over the world. The festival is held at Park City Live, which is located on Main Street downtown. Get here with the main street trolley. Another well-known annual event is the Kimball Arts Festival at the Kimball Art Center in central Park City Utah every August. The Art Center is accessible via the City Wide bus line.
